Perilax
Perilax
domperidone
Manufacturer:
Towa Pharma
Distributor:
Crisdy-Na
Concise Prescribing Info
Contents
Domperidone
Indications/Uses
As an antiemetic for the short-term treatment of nausea & vomiting associated w/ levodopa/bromocriptine therapy for Parkinsonism. Also used for its prokinetic actions in dyspepsia.
Dosage/Direction for Use
10-20 mg 4-8 hrly.
Childn
200-400 mcg/kg 4-8 hrly.
Administration
Should be taken on an empty stomach: Take 15-30 min before meals.
Contraindications
When stimulation of muscular contractions might adversely affect GI hemorrhage, obstruction, perforation or post-op.
Adverse Reactions
Dystonic reactions, galactorrhea/gynecomastia, extrapyramidal symptoms.

ATC Classification
A03FA03 - domperidone ; Belongs to the class of propulsives. Used in the treatment of functional gastrointestinal disorders.
